2nd Tournament with the TS3 back in play. He tried the TSi3 at the start of the year, ditched it quickly. Spent most of the summer in the TSi2 head, seemed to do ok with it. I reckon he just enjoys the shape and feel of the TS3 more, he seemed to be getting similar performance with it and no real gains with the TSi heads. He hits the odd wild ball but who doesn't.

I have no experience with any Titleist driver since the 983K, but I'll offer my opinion anyway based on experience with another manufacturer.  We are clearly at a point where the driver is nearly maxed out as far as performance out of the sweet spot.  My guess is, the area where the hot spot is slightly changed from the TS to the TSI series.  Possibly one being closer to the toe.

 

This was my experience trying to move from a Mavrik Sub Zero to an Epic Speed TD LS.  My miss is high toe, and the Mavrik simply performed better for that miss than the Epic Speed.  Just a thought
